The Joy of Giving: A Win-Win Situation

Giving is not only about helping others but can also provide a sense of personal joy and fulfillment. When we give to others, we feel a sense of purpose and satisfaction that cannot be easily replicated. It is a win-win situation for both the giver and the receiver.

Studies have shown that giving can positively impact our mental health, reducing stress and increasing happiness. When we give, our brains release feel-good chemicals, such as dopamine and oxytocin, which can improve our overall well-being.

Giving can also offer opportunities for personal growth. By giving to others, we can develop our empathy and understanding of different perspectives. It can also help us build meaningful connections with others and develop important networking skills.

The Power of Giving for a Cause

One of the most impactful ways to give is by supporting a charitable cause. When you give to a cause, you’re not just helping individuals, but you’re also contributing to larger efforts to create positive change in society.

For example, your donation to a health-related organization can help fund research that leads to life-saving treatments or support services for those affected by illness. Your contribution to an environmental non-profit can help protect and preserve natural resources for future generations. And by supporting organizations that provide education and job training, you can help break the cycle of poverty and empower individuals to achieve their full potential.

Giving Back to the Community

One of the most fulfilling ways to give is by supporting your local community. When you give back to your community, you contribute to its overall well-being and create a sense of belonging and connectedness.

There are many ways to give back to your community, from volunteering your time to donating money or resources. You can get involved in community service projects, participate in charity events, or support local businesses and organizations.

One example of giving back to your community is supporting local food banks. Food banks provide crucial assistance to individuals and families in need, and your donation can go a long way in helping to provide meals and basic necessities.

The Frequently Asked Questions About Why Should I Give

Here are some commonly asked questions about giving and their answers:

Why should I give?

Giving has multiple benefits, ranging from personal fulfillment to creating a positive impact on individuals and communities. By giving, you not only help those in need but also enhance your own well-being.

What are the benefits of giving?

Giving can lead to personal growth, cultivate empathy and gratitude, and reduce stress while increasing happiness. Additionally, it can contribute to making a lasting difference and inspiring others to do the same.

What if I can’t afford to give?

Every act of giving, no matter how small, makes a difference. You don’t have to give large amounts to make a positive impact. Giving your time, skills, or any resources you have can be equally valuable and meaningful.

How can I choose where to donate?

Consider causes that are important to you and align with your values. Research organizations that work towards those causes and look for transparency and accountability in their operations. You can also consider giving to local charities and non-profits in your community.

Is my donation tax-deductible?

Charitable donations to qualified organizations are tax-deductible, but it’s essential to verify the organization’s status before donating.

Can I volunteer instead of giving money?

Absolutely. Volunteering your time and skills can be just as beneficial as giving money. Look for local organizations and charities in your community who need volunteers and reach out to them.

How can I inspire others to give?

By setting an example through your act of giving, you can inspire others to do the same. Consider sharing your giving journey with others, explaining why you choose to give and the impact it has made.

What if I don’t know where to start?

Consider starting small and building up. Identify a cause that speaks to you and research organizations that support it. You can also reach out to your community for advice and recommendations on where to give.
